summaryrefslogtreecommitdiff
path: root/Lib/csharp
Commit message (Expand)AuthorAgeFilesLines
* Cleanup SWIG_VERSION definitionWilliam S Fulton2022-10-131-2/+0
* Sort out predefined SWIG-specific macrosOlly Betts2022-10-051-0/+2
* C# CreateWStringFromUTF32 optimisationWilliam S Fulton2022-09-301-3/+1
* C# CreateWStringFromUTF32 optimisationWilliam S Fulton2022-09-221-2/+1
* Add missing typecheck typemaps for std::auto_ptr and std::unique_ptrWilliam S Fulton2022-09-172-0/+4
* Provide SWIGTYPE MOVE typemaps in swigmove.iWilliam S Fulton2022-09-161-0/+16
* SWIGTYPE && input typemaps now assume object has been movedWilliam S Fulton2022-08-311-5/+7
* Cosmetic stray semi-colon removal after %typemap using quotesWilliam S Fulton2022-08-315-5/+5
* Add support for std::auto_ptr inputsWilliam S Fulton2022-07-181-11/+20
* Cosmetic formatting and doc updates in std_unique_ptr.i filesWilliam S Fulton2022-07-171-10/+13
* Add C# support std::unique_ptr inputsWilliam S Fulton2022-07-173-3/+39
* More move semantics improvementsWilliam S Fulton2022-07-042-4/+4
* Performance optimisation for directors for classes passed by valueWilliam S Fulton2022-07-042-2/+2
* Cosmetic changes to auto_ptr library filesWilliam S Fulton2022-07-021-12/+14
* Add std::unique supportWilliam S Fulton2022-07-021-0/+27
* Movable and move-only types supported in "out" typemaps.William S Fulton2022-06-301-1/+1
* Add C# wchar_t * director typemapsWilliam S Fulton2022-05-041-1/+10
* C# std::wstring director supportWilliam S Fulton2022-05-041-3/+3
* Fix line endingstartanpaint2022-05-041-4/+4
* Fix marshalling of std::wstring parameters in directorstartanpaint2022-05-041-2/+6
* Add support for throwing wstring exceptionsWilliam S Fulton2022-05-022-5/+72
* wchar_t C# marshalling tweakWilliam S Fulton2022-05-022-12/+15
* Add support for wchar_t * and std::wstring Unicode strings on LinuxWilliam S Fulton2022-05-022-25/+203
* Fix CS0034 in Capacity method of std::vectorgteubl2022-03-181-1/+1
* More director const std::string& testing and C# leak fixWilliam S Fulton2022-02-131-2/+2
* Avoid -Wempty-body warnings from SWIG_contract_assertOlly Betts2022-02-111-1/+1
* Renames performed by `%namewarn` with `rename=` are printed in warning messageSeth R Johnson2022-02-061-2/+2
* [C#] Fix memory leak in directorin typemap for std::string.Olly Betts2022-02-031-2/+2
* Fix more "allows to" and other typosOlly Betts2021-04-211-1/+1
* Add access modifier support for interface featureWilliam S Fulton2020-09-251-0/+1
* Fix C# wchar_t* csvarout to be same as csoutGareth Francis2020-09-051-1/+1
* Add C# support for void *VOID_INT_PTR member variablesWilliam S Fulton2020-08-131-0/+9
* Add note about wchar_t marshalling fix required for WindowsWilliam S Fulton2019-07-251-1/+1
* fix undesirable `wstring` encoding at return value marshalling for C#smithx2019-07-221-1/+4
* fix undesirable `wstring` encoding at return value marshalling for C#smithx2019-07-222-1/+5
* Merge branch 'bugfix/616-csharp-bool-array'William S Fulton2019-07-161-1/+41
|\
| * Change C# bool[] typemaps to marshall as 1-byteGareth Francis2019-07-061-1/+41
* | Allow std::set<> C# typemaps to work for non-nullable types tooVadim Zeitlin2019-07-111-2/+2
* | Replace leftover string with the proper type in C# set typemapVadim Zeitlin2019-07-111-1/+1
|/
* Java/C# std::vector<bool> workarounds for clangWilliam S Fulton2019-04-201-1/+1
* Improve backwards compatibility in C#/Java std::array wrappersWilliam S Fulton2019-04-191-2/+2
* Improve backwards compatibility in C# std::vector wrappersWilliam S Fulton2019-04-191-6/+6
* Fix C# wrappers FxCop warning CA2002 in SWIGPendingExceptionWilliam S Fulton2019-04-091-2/+7
* Fix C# CA1063 warning by implementing the recommended Dispose methods.William S Fulton2019-04-083-22/+21
* Replace void* with iterator* in C# std::list wrappersWilliam S Fulton2019-03-251-37/+33
* C# std::list changes to support types that are not assignableWilliam S Fulton2019-03-252-48/+83
* C# - add std::listAdrien JUND2019-03-251-0/+483
* Fix header comment in C# std_set typemapsVadim Zeitlin2019-03-111-3/+7
* Implement set-theoretic methods in std::set C# typemapsVadim Zeitlin2019-03-111-10/+78
* Add std::set<> typemaps for C#Vadim Zeitlin2019-03-111-0/+239